Transaction 8820912517819b165ea8108b8d3a278c7e6e2823f859f503cfee5bb302ea2536
1 Input
1 Output
-
8820912517819b165ea8108b8d3a278c7e6e2823f859f503cfee5bb302ea2536:0
- value
- 1555499
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11e0c85444e35c3c7de38d503cd139e7dc6c549f OP_EQUAL
- address
- 33KYgyAs8R7Uahcg9NZtjA3wCy885DQHhv